Sudan remains one of the world's largest sources of gum arabic, alongside significant sesame and livestock exports, and international food and cosmetics manufacturers buying these commodities increasingly require ISO 22000 as evidence of a documented food safety and traceability system before committing to a long-term supply agreement. Where relationships and reputation once carried Sudanese exporters through negotiations, buyers now facing their own regulatory pressure at home ask for a certificate they can independently verify rather than taking a supplier's word for its processes.
Sudan's gold mining sector, both formal and increasingly formalising artisanal operations, has attracted international buyers and investors who bring supplier vetting expectations shaped by global mining standards. ISO 45001 occupational safety certification and ISO 14001 environmental management have both become part of how mining service contractors demonstrate they meet the baseline international operators expect before extending contracts or investment.
International humanitarian agencies and development organisations operating in Sudan, procuring everything from construction services to logistics support, typically apply formal vendor qualification processes that reference ISO 9001 as evidence of an established quality management system. Local suppliers competing for this work alongside international contractors often find that certification is what allows them to be evaluated on equal footing rather than screened out at the prequalification stage.
Sudanese banks working to rebuild correspondent banking relationships after years of restricted international access face heightened scrutiny of their operational and data handling controls. ISO 27001 has begun appearing in requirements for banking sector technology vendors, functioning as a signal to correspondent banks abroad that a vendor's information security practices are documented and independently verified rather than assumed.
As reconstruction and infrastructure work resumes in affected regions, contractors bidding for internationally funded projects encounter the same prequalification logic seen in other post-conflict markets — funders need documented assurance that a contractor's quality and safety processes can withstand scrutiny, and ISO 9001 alongside ISO 45001 has become the practical way contractors demonstrate that readiness.
